Gules

A Dictionary of Law · Henry Campbell Black · 1891

A Dictionary of Law

The heraldic name of the color usually called “red.” The word is derived from the Arabic word “guile,” a rose, and was probably introduced by the Crusaders. Gules is denoted in engravings by numerous perpendicular lines. Heralds who blazoned by planets and jewels called it “Mars,” and “ruby.”

Wharton.
